ROUND LAKE, Ill.—Grieve Corp. has developed a 500F oven for Class 100 clean rooms.
No. 869 is an electrically heated oven currently used for curing medical rubber products. It features 4-inches of insulated walls throughout its aluminized steel exterior with welded seams.
Grieve said the oven comes with all the necessary safety equipment for handling flammable solvents, including explosion venting door hardware.
